Valero Laredo TX
Add Website
Close
Valero
Be first to review 9304 Fm 1472,Laredo TX 78045-8766 Phone Number: (956) 717-2922
Valero Store Hours
Hours may fluctuate
Post a review
Valero Nearby
Locations Closest to You miles-
Valero - Laredo 9219 FM 1472 (Mines Rd)0.06
-
Valero - Laredo 101 W DEL MAR BLVD1.49
-
Valero - Laredo 101 Shiloh Drive2.01